LiveChatModerators

Zasób liveChatModerator reprezentuje moderatora czatu na żywo w YouTube. Moderator czatu może blokować i blokować użytkowników, usuwać wiadomości oraz wykonywać inne czynności administracyjne na czacie na żywo.

Metody

Interfejs API obsługuje następujące metody w przypadku zasobów liveChatModerators. Wszystkie prośby muszą zostać zatwierdzone przez właściciela kanału czatu na żywo.

list
Wyświetla listę moderatorów czatu na żywo. Wypróbuj teraz
wstaw
Dodaje nowego moderatora czatu. Wypróbuj teraz
usuń
Usuwa moderatora czatu. Wypróbuj teraz

Reprezentowanie zasobów

Poniższa struktura JSON pokazuje format zasobu liveChatModerators:

{
  "kind": "youtube#liveChatModerator",
  "etag": etag,
  "id": string,
  "snippet": {
    "moderatorDetails": {
      "channelId": string,
      "channelUrl": string,
      "displayName": string,
      "profileImageUrl": string
    },
    "liveChatId": string
  }
}

Usługi

Poniższa tabela określa właściwości, które pojawiają się w tym zasobie:

Usługi
kind string
Określa typ zasobu interfejsu API. Wartość będzie wynosić youtube#liveChatModerator.
etag etag
Otagowanie tego zasobu.
id string
Przypisany przez YouTube unikalny identyfikator moderatora.
snippet object
Obiekt snippet zawiera szczegółowe informacje na temat moderatora.
snippet.moderatorDetails object
Ten obiekt zawiera szczegółowe informacje na temat moderatora.
snippet.moderatorDetails.channelId string
Identyfikator kanału YouTube moderatora.
snippet.moderatorDetails.channelUrl string
Adres URL kanału moderatora w YouTube.
snippet.moderatorDetails.displayName string
Wyświetlana nazwa kanału YouTube moderatora
snippet.moderatorDetails.profileImageUrl string
Adres URL awatara kanału moderatora w YouTube
snippet.liveChatId string
Identyfikator czatu na żywo, którym moderator może zarządzać. Identyfikator czatu na żywo powiązany z transmisją jest zwracany we właściwości snippet.liveChatId zasobu liveBroadcast.